Transaction 74636ca74c0968e2035c5c60f6f1146188e2e15a58f67496bda18c1f1098e7a5
1 Input
1 Output
-
74636ca74c0968e2035c5c60f6f1146188e2e15a58f67496bda18c1f1098e7a5:0
- value
- 28990000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 fc02a1445c6b5ade5acaeb7ce09298bc123a7fb3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1PyWS5FkZzXorHAve9RCipdDu74NMaby3o